- The distance between Dar Es Salaam, Tanzania and Uliastai, Mongolia is approximately 8,274 km or 5,142 mi.
- To reach Dar Es Salaam in this distance one would set out from Uliastai bearing 240.5°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Dar Es Salaam bearing 216.1° or SW .
- Dar Es Salaam has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Uliastai has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Dar Es Salaam is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Uliastai is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 28.3 °C (51°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 33 °C (59.4°F) less in Dar Es Salaam.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 939.5 mm (37 in) more which is equivalent to 939.5 l/m² (23.06 US gal/ft²) or 9,395,000 l/ha (1,004,388 US gal/ac) more. About 5 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 31.4° higher in Dar Es Salaam than in Uliastai.
